Overview
- Phoenix rallied from an 18-point first-half deficit by outscoring Los Angeles 24-9 in the third quarter to secure an 85-80 win.
- Satou Sabally led the comeback with 24 points, nine rebounds and four steals, including 13 points in the second half.
- Coach Nate Tibbetts praised the team's collective resilience while urging Sabally to deliver more consistent performances after early struggles.
- Odyssey Sims posted a game-high 32 points on 10-of-14 shooting for the Sparks, who missed all 15 of their second-half 3-point attempts.
- Phoenix now turns to the Minnesota Lynx on June 3, and the Sparks drop to 2-6 with their third consecutive loss.
